Product Overview

FHM is our wood-based powdered activated carbon produced through physical (steam) activation—a process that preserves the natural pore structure of the wood while developing extensive adsorption capacity. Unlike chemically activated wood carbons, FHM carries no residual phosphoric acid or zinc chloride, making it the preferred choice for applications where chemical purity is paramount.

The wood base—typically hardwood chips selected for their high cellulose and low ash content—delivers a pore structure rich in mesopores. This makes FHM particularly effective for color body removal, as the larger pore dimensions accommodate the molecular size of natural pigments and synthetic dyes.

Food-Grade Advantages

  • No Chemical Residuals: Physical activation means no acid or salt residues that could affect taste or safety
  • Low Heavy Metals: Wood base naturally contains fewer metal contaminants than coal or coconut shell
  • High Methylene Blue: >250 mg/g indicates extensive mesopore volume for color body adsorption
  • Rapid Filtration: The particle size distribution is optimized for fast settling and easy separation
